New Mexico is currently investigating the deaths of Gene Hackman, a Hollywood star with two Academy Awards, and his wife, Betsy Arakawa, a classical pianist. The couple had been living in Santa Fe, a city that is famous for its vibrant art scene, for many years. Their deaths at ages 95 and 65 has left the community in shock.
The circumstances of the couple’s deaths are unclear as their bodies were discovered by a maintenance worker who contacted security after no one answered the door. One of their three dogs was also found dead. There are no signs of foul play, but the sheriff’s department is conducting an investigation and awaiting autopsy results.
Hackman and Arakawa were well-liked by the community, and their deaths have caused deep sadness. The couple was involved in local businesses and the arts, including an interior design store and a mural that Hackman painted for a restaurant. The Georgia O’Keeffe Museum also paid tribute to Hackman, calling him a vital figure in its early years.
The incident has left the community with many questions, and they are waiting for answers.
